Microsoft, an investor in OpenAI, says it's now using the GPT-3 model in its low-code Power Apps service to translate natural language text into code

Unlike in other years, this year's Microsoft Build developer conference is not packed with huge surprises — but there's one announcement …

Context & Ripple Effects

Microsoft’s Power Apps deployment puts its exclusive GPT-3 licensing arrangement into an end-user business tool rather than leaving the model solely as an Azure-hosted API. It is an early test of whether natural-language generation can reduce the distance between a business request and a working low-code app.

The later progression in coverage—from select business access to GPT-3 through Azure to broad Azure OpenAI availability—shows Microsoft extending the same model access from a Power Apps feature into a wider enterprise developer platform.

First-order effects

  • Power Apps users can express intended functionality in natural language and have GPT-3 translate it into code, making Microsoft’s low-code service more directly accessible to nontraditional developers.
  • Microsoft gains a concrete product channel for GPT-3 that ties its OpenAI model access to Power Apps adoption rather than only to Azure API consumption.

Second-order effects

  • The Power Apps integration creates a practical reference case for Microsoft’s later Azure offering: businesses evaluating GPT-3 can see the model applied to application building, not just exposed as a standalone tool.
  • Low-code platforms face pressure to make natural-language input a core creation interface, because Power Apps combines model-backed code generation with an existing app-building service.

Third-order effects

  • Microsoft’s subsequent move toward broader Azure OpenAI access points to a platform model in which a shared AI layer is distributed through both Microsoft applications and customer-built services.
  • If that distribution pattern persists, differentiation in enterprise AI shifts toward workflow integration and cloud access controls as much as the underlying language model.

The trend: Enterprise AI is moving from standalone model APIs into workflow-native creation tools and then into broadly available cloud platforms.
